SVM电流源型变频器平波电抗器的设计

摘    要:根据工程实践需要,针对空间矢量调制(SVM)电流源型变频器平波电抗器的取值问题.提供了一套方便有效的设计方法.笔者从三相电流源型变频器前后级功率管的调制方式出发,通过分析直流电感两端电压的变化,根据直流电流波动要求,得到直流电感的计算公式.最后采用公式得到的电感值,通过仿真初步验证了该设计方法的可行性.

关 键 词:电流源型变频器  相控整流  空间矢量调制  平波电抗器

Smoothing Reactor Design for SVM Current Source Converter

Abstract:According to needs in engineering practice,for the value of smoothing reactor of current-source converter based on space vector modulation(SVM),we provide a convenient and effective designing method.Realizing the modulation of three-phase current-source converter front and rear-stage power devices,analyzing direct current inductance voltage,according to fluctuation requirement of direct current,this paper provides the formula to select smoothing reactor.At last,inductance value through the formula is obtained and verified by simulation,and the result confirms the feasibility of the design method.
Keywords:current-source converter  phase-controlled rectifier  space vector modulation  smoothing reactor
